Battlestate Games has introduced CheckPoint: Knives Out, a new game mode for Escape from Tarkov: Arena that shifts the focus entirely to close-quarters engagement. This update replaces standard ranged combat with strict melee-only mechanics, forcing players to rely on timing and positioning rather than firearms.

Battlestate Games shifts focus to close-quarters engagement with knife-only combat and stamina management.

The mode operates within the existing Escape from Tarkov: Arena framework, maintaining the core multiplayer infrastructure while altering the fundamental rules of engagement. Participants engage in combat using only knives, with wins determined by precise blade attacks or non-lethal takedowns.

CheckPoint: Knives Out enforces a strict melee-only rule set across all match phases. Ranged weapons are unavailable, armor is removed, and player mobility relies on stamina management rather than traditional health bars. Level designs feature narrower pathways optimized for rapid movement in confined spaces.

Melee hits trigger edge-of-screen effects and spatial sound indicators to assist with enemy detection in dark zones. Compatibility extends to all existing Escape from Tarkov: Arena accounts, with no separate download required. Matches accommodate individual or group play within a four-person framework that modifies standard teamwork dynamics.

Developers introduced this mode to address player requests for quicker, more intense combat scenarios in the Arena series. This addition allows for focused melee gameplay testing without necessitating major technical changes to the core system.

Insider Gaming reports that the studio created this variant to evaluate new gameplay concepts for possible future use. It remains unclear if this mode will be added permanently or continue as a limited-time event.
